Carnot Engine Efficiency Calculator
Calculates the maximum possible efficiency of any heat engine operating between a hot and a cold thermal reservoir. Use it to benchmark real engines or study thermodynamic limits in engineering courses.

Brayton Cycle Efficiency Calculator
Calculates the thermal efficiency of a Brayton (gas turbine) cycle from pressure ratio, specific heat ratio, and component efficiency. Use it for gas turbine engine design, jet propulsion studies, and power plant performance analysis.
